D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ION

Federal Aviation Administration

14 CFR Part 71

[Docket No. FAA-2017-0355; Airspace Docket No. 17-AGL-12]


Amendment of Class D and E Airspace; Mosinee, WI

AGENCY: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), DOT.

ACTION: Final rule, correction.

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: This action corrects a final rule published in the Federal 
Register of August 3, 2017 that modifies Class D and E airspace at 
Central Wisconsin Airport, Mosinee, WI, to accommodate new standard 
instrument approach procedures for instrument flight rules (IFR) 
operations at the airport. The FAA identified that, in the Class E 
airspace area extending upward from 700 feet above the surface, the 
Wausau VORTAC was not removed as a result of the decommissioning of the 
Mosinee outer marker (OM) and DANCI locator outer marker (LOM) and 
cancellation of the associated approaches.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: 

History

    The FAA published a final rule in the Federal Register (82 FR 
36078, August 3, 2017) Docket No. FAA-2017-0355, modifying Class D 
airspace and Class E airspace at Central Wisconsin Airport, Mosinee, 
WI.
    Subsequent to publication, The FAA found that the Wausau VORTAC was 
inadvertently left in the airspace description in Class E airspace 
extending upward from 700 feet above the surface. The segment that 
contained the Mosinee outer marker and DANCI locator outer marker, 
associated with the VORTAC, has been removed due to the decommissioning 
of these navigation aids and, therefore, removes the need for the 
Wausau VORTAC. This action makes the correction.
    Class D and E airspace designations are published in paragraph 
5000, 6002 and 6005, respectively, of FAA Order 7400.11A, dated August 
3, 2016, and effective September 15, 2016, which is incorporated by 
reference in 14 CFR 71.1. The Class E airspace designations listed in 
this document will be published subsequently in the Order.

Availability and Summary of Documents for Incorporation by Reference

    This document amends FAA Order 7400.11A, Airspace Designations and 
Reporting Points, dated August 3, 2016, and effective September 15, 
2016. FAA Order 7400.11A is publicly available as listed in the 
ADDRESSES section of this document. FAA Order 7400.11A lists Class A, 
B, C, D, and E airspace areas, air traffic service routes, and 
reporting points.
